The document discusses network security and introduces concepts like cryptography, authentication, and message integrity. It notes that network security aims to ensure confidentiality, authentication, and access to services. Cryptography uses techniques like encryption, digital signatures, and hash functions to provide these security properties. The document provides examples to illustrate symmetric and public key cryptography, including how algorithms like DES, AES, RSA and hash functions work. It also introduces common network security examples like Alice, Bob and the intruder Trudy.